General Information About Non-Small Cell Lung Cancer

Non-small cell lung cancer is a disease in which malignant (cancer) cells form in the tissues of the lung.

The lungs are a pair of cone-shaped breathing organs in the chest. The lungs bring oxygen into the body as you breathe in. They release carbon dioxide, a waste product of the body’s cells, as you breathe out. Each lung has sections called lobes. The left lung has two lobes. The right lung is slightly larger and has three lobes. Two tubes called bronchi lead from the trachea (windpipe) to the right and left lungs. The bronchi are sometimes also involved in lung cancer. Tiny air sacs called alveoli and small tubes called bronchioles make up the inside of the lungs.


A thin membrane called the pleura covers the outside of each lung and lines the inside wall of the chest cavity. This creates a sac called the pleural cavity. The pleural cavity normally contains a small amount of fluid that helps the lungs move smoothly in the chest when you breathe.

There are two main types of lung cancer: non-small cell lung cancer and small cell lung cancer.

There are several types of non-small cell lung cancer.

Each type of non-small cell lung cancer has different kinds of cancer cells. The cancer cells of each type grow and spread in different ways. The types of non-small cell lung cancer are named for the kinds of cells found in the cancer and how the cells look under a microscope:

  • Squamous cell carcinoma: Cancer that begins in squamous cells, which are thin, flat cells that look like fish scales. This is also called epidermoid carcinoma.
  • Large cell carcinoma: Cancer that may begin in several types of large cells.
  • Adenocarcinoma: Cancer that begins in the cells that line the alveoli and make substances such as mucus.

Other less common types of non-small cell lung cancer are: pleomorphic, carcinoid tumor, salivary gland carcinoma, and unclassified carcinoma.

Smoking can increase the risk of developing non-small cell lung cancer.

Smoking cigarettes or cigars is the most common cause of lung cancer. The more years a person smokes, the greater the risk. If a person has stopped smoking, the risk becomes lower as the years pass, but is never completely gone.

Anything that increases a person's chance of developing a disease is called a risk factor. Risk factors for lung cancer include the following:

  • Smoking cigarettes or cigars, now or in the past.
  • Being exposed to second-hand smoke.
  • Being treated with radiation therapy to the breast or chest.
  • Being exposed to asbestos, radon, chromium, arsenic, soot, or tar.
  • Living where there is air pollution.

When smoking is combined with other risk factors, the risk of developing lung cancer is increased.

Possible signs of non-small cell lung cancer include a cough that doesn't go away and shortness of breath.

Sometimes lung cancer does not cause any symptoms and is found during a routine chest x-ray. Symptoms may be caused by lung cancer or by other conditions. A doctor should be consulted if any of the following problems occur:

  • A cough that doesn’t go away.
  • Trouble breathing.
  • Chest discomfort.
  • Wheezing.
  • Streaks of blood in sputum (mucus coughed up from the lungs).
  • Hoarseness.
  • Loss of appetite.
  • Weight loss for no known reason.
  • Feeling very tired.

Tests that examine the lungs are used to detect (find), diagnose, and stage non-small cell lung cancer.

Tests and procedures to detect, diagnose, and stage non-small cell lung cancer are often done at the same time. The following tests and procedures may be used:

  • Physical exam and history: An exam of the body to check general signs of health, including checking for signs of disease, such as lumps or anything else that seems unusual. A history of the patient’s health habits, including smoking, and past jobs, illnesses, and treatments will also be taken.
  • Chest x-ray: An x-ray of the organs and bones inside the chest. An x-ray is a type of energy beam that can go through the body and onto film, making a picture of areas inside the body.
  • CT scan (CAT scan): A procedure that makes a series of detailed pictures of areas inside the body, such as the chest, taken from different angles. The pictures are made by a computer linked to an x-ray machine. A dye may be injected into a vein or swallowed to help the organs or tissues show up more clearly. This procedure is also called computed tomography, computerized tomography, or computerized axial tomography.
  • PET scan (positron emission tomography scan): A procedure to find malignant tumor cells in the body. A small amount of radioactive glucose (sugar) is injected into a vein. The PET scanner rotates around the body and makes a picture of where glucose is being used in the body. Malignant tumor cells show up brighter in the picture because they are more active and take up more glucose than normal cells do.
  • Sputum cytology: A procedure in which a pathologist views a sample of sputum (mucus coughed up from the lungs) under a microscope, to check for cancer cells.
  • Fine-needle aspiration biopsy of the lung: The removal of part of a lump, suspicious tissue, or fluid from the lung, using a thin needle. This procedure is also called needle biopsy. Ultrasound or another imaging procedure is used to locate the abnormal tissue or fluid in the lung. A small incision may be made in the skin where the biopsy needle is inserted into the abnormal tissue or fluid. A sample is removed with the needle and sent to the laboratory. A pathologist then views the sample under a microscope to look for cancer cells. A chest x-ray is done after the procedure to make sure no air is leaking from the lung.
  • Bronchoscopy: A procedure to look inside the trachea and large airways in the lung for abnormal areas. A bronchoscope (a thin, lighted tube) is inserted through the nose or mouth into the trachea and lungs. Tissue samples may be taken for biopsy.
  • Thoracoscopy: A surgical procedure to look at the organs inside the chest to check for abnormal areas. An incision (cut) is made between two ribs, and a thoracoscope (a thin, lighted tube) is inserted into the chest. Tissue samples and lymph nodes may be removed for biopsy. This procedure may be used to remove parts of the esophagus or lung. If certain tissues, organs, or lymph nodes can’t be reached, a thoracotomy may be done. In this procedure, a larger incision is made between the ribs and the chest is opened.
  • Thoracentesis: The removal of fluid from the space between the lining of the chest and the lung, using a needle. A pathologist views the fluid under a microscope to look for cancer cells.

Certain factors affect prognosis (chance of recovery) and treatment options.

The prognosis (chance of recovery) and treatment options depend on the following:

  • The stage of the cancer (the size of the tumor and whether it is in the lung only or has spread to other places in the body).
  • The type of lung cancer.
  • Whether there are symptoms such as coughing or trouble breathing.
  • The patient’s general health.

For most patients with non-small cell lung cancer, current treatments do not cure the cancer.

If lung cancer is found, taking part in one of the many clinical trials being done to improve treatment should be considered. Clinical trials are taking place in most parts of the country for patients with all stages of non-small cell lung cancer.
